Dairy Barn is situated in a quiet location on a farm well known for its conservation and Highland cattle. It is exceptionally comfortable.

The farm offers some of the most magnificent landscapes in the South of England. There are few better places for peace and quiet, and for getting away from it all. There is an abundance of wildlife to enjoy as you stroll on the downs or through the sheltered valleys and ancient woodland. Yet, it is only a short drive away from the popular beaches, shops, restaurants, pubs, golf courses, flying and sailing.

The key features are the sense of space and open countryside – the Dairy Barn is on a working farm set in a peaceful valley surrounded by downland on which the Highland cattle graze. For more information about the farm, please visit www.wightconservation.co.uk.
